Perhaps you made a New Year's resolution this January -- and if you're anything like most Americans, it probably had something to do with health and fitness, or maybe stress relief. If that's the case, then head to the Denver Botanic Gardens for the weekly kundalini yoga practice.
"There's a health and wellness focus that we try to have in adult education," says Sarah Olson, adult-education manager at the DBG. "Kundalini yoga has a very unique approach in that no two classes are alike; there's always something new to learn, so there's never a very stagnant time."
The term "kundalini" in yogic philosophy refers to a spiritual energy located at the base of the spine; the poses in a kundalini yogic practice are designed to activate and awaken this energy, as well as balance the life-force centers throughout the body, and there's also an emphasis on meditation.
